Rollers

Glass-Replacement-150x150.jpgA sliding door can add light and airiness to the room. However, over time, dust, debris, filth, human and pet dander could accumulate on the track and rollers. It's difficult to slide the door smoothly over the track. The solution is to clean the rollers and then lubricate them.

This job requires a strong brush along with rags and a silicone spray. Find the screws that are holding the rollers into their place. They are typically located along the bottom edge of the door, near the base. Use a screwdriver to remove the covers and pull the rollers out (Photo 1). A rag and denatured alcohol are useful to remove gunk that has accumulated on the wheels. If the rollers are clean, a few drops of oil should enable them to glide effortlessly across the tracks.

The next thing to check is the track guide. It might be out of alignment and that's the reason why your door isn’t sliding properly. Lock loose screws to stop the guide from moving. If the guide is totally worn, it is possible to replace it, however you'll need to replace the roller kit.

These can be found in home centers and lumberyards. Locate the model number on the door's frame or on one of the door panels to be sure you are ordering the right components for the sliding door you have in mind.

After you have the rollers, track and guide in place your door is now all set to go. Glass

Over time, the wheels in sliding glass door rollers can be misaligned. This is usually due to daily use, and can cause the sliding door to veer off the track. It will then be difficult to shut or open. It is crucial to keep in mind that opening and closing doors that slide must be done gently, as too much force could break the glass, which could require the assistance of a professional.

The good news is that this issue is often simple to fix. You can adjust your wheels by applying the lubricant. It's also a good idea to clean your tracks regularly. This will prevent dirt and other debris from becoming a problem and causing friction and damage. This can be done using a stiff brush and rags or with the help of silicone spray.

The sliding glass door is a beautiful addition to any home, but it is also susceptible to cracks and other damage. This can make your home susceptible to burglaries, which is why it is crucial to repair any cracks immediately. This can be done using the glass repair kit which is available at most hardware stores.

Weatherstripping

Weatherstripping is a pliable strip of material that fits between your door and threshold or frame, preventing light and air from getting into your home through these areas. Weatherstripping can be found in a wide variety of materials, including felt, rubber, and reinforced vinyl that provide moderate to high amounts of protection for your doors. Examining your doors for worn or damaged weatherstripping and making necessary repairs can increase the energy efficiency of your conservatory repairs near me sliding door and help reduce drafts and noise.

To determine if your current weatherstripping needs replacement conservatory doors, place a lit candle or lighter an inch or two from the edge of your door and move it slowly around the perimeter. If the flame is moving in a specific direction, it is a sign that there is leakage.

The most common type of weatherstripping for sliding doors is a fin seal, consisting of a Mylar strip with bristles which can bend to fit the shape of the door and frame, and seal the gap when the door is shut. This kind of weatherstripping can be used to block drafts caused by the sweep or a gap beneath the door that faces the outside.

Another option is to make use of a roll of plain or reinforced felt that can be cut with scissors and then nailed to the. This DIY weatherstripping offers limited protection but is inexpensive.

You can also make use of tubular silicone or a twin-fin rubber sweep to block drafts on the sides and top of your double-glazed conservatory sliding doors, as well as an insulation wedge that is placed on the bottom. This type of insulation offers soft and durable texture, but no compression memory that could cause it lose its seal when the door expands or contracts due to temperature fluctuations.

You can also buy interlocking weatherstripping made of metal, which consists of two V-shaped metal pieces that are positioned on the frame and the door and snap together when you shut the door. This type of insulation is expensive but provides the best overall protection.
